The State of Genshin Impact in 2026
Natlan changed everything. The Pyro region introduced Nightsoul, a regional resource that gives Natlan characters massive stat scaling and synergy when teamed up. That sounds bad for older characters on paper, but most of the existing top-tier units (Furina, Neuvillette, Kazuha, Bennett, Xilonen) still slot into Natlan teams perfectly.
The 5.x meta rewards three things: Hyperbloom-style reaction spam from Dendro cores, vaporize/melt nuke compositions led by hydro/cryo carriers, and the new Pyro plunge archetype built around Mavuika and Xilonen. If your DPS doesn't have either insane personal multipliers, a Nightsoul partner, or a top-tier reaction, they're slipping down the rankings.
HoYoverse also tightened the screws on enrage timers in Spiral Abyss. Burst windows matter more, rotations need to be tighter, and survival options like Furina's healing-into-damage gimmick are essentially required against the new bosses. Solo carries are dead. Team chemistry is everything.
Here's how I'm ranking: assuming C0R1 weapons, decent (not god-tier) artifacts, and the standard Spiral Abyss / Imaginarium Theater context. If a character ramps massively at C2+ but is mid at C0, that gets noted but doesn't elevate them above C0 monsters.
S+ Tier: The Meta Definers
These are the characters that bend Spiral Abyss in your favor before the run even starts. Pulling for these will pay off across multiple patches.
Neuvillette remains the king of single-target hydro damage. His Charged Attack does insane damage even at C0, scales with HP through Furina synergy, and applies hydro fast enough to drive any reaction team. He clears every Abyss chamber and is one of the most patch-proof units in the game.
Furina is the GOAT support unit. Her Fanfare scaling boosts your entire team's damage by absurd amounts, and her healing tied to her burst makes her the cleanest survival button HoYoverse has ever printed. If you have Furina, every team gets better.
Arlecchino is the Pyro nuker that finally challenged Hu Tao's throne. C0 Arle with Crimson Moon's Semblance does video-game-breaking single-target damage. Her self-sustain solves the Pyro DPS healing problem, and her vaporize teams with Furina/Xilonen are top-tier in every Abyss floor.
Mavuika is the most flexible Pyro carrier in the game. She can plunge with Xilonen, drive Nightsoul teams, fit into vape comps, and hit like a truck while doing it. Her Nightsoul mechanic lets her ult instantly under the right conditions, which is unmatched burst speed.
Citlali is the Cryo support Genshin didn't know it needed. Massive Cryo application, massive shred, massive Pyro/Hydro damage amp via her A4. She basically replaces Kazuha for melt and freeze teams and she's a 5-star. Pull her if you can.
Xilonen quietly carries 90% of Pyro plunge teams. The defense shred is busted, the Nightsoul battery is huge, and her healing is sneaky-good. She's the reason Mavuika feels broken.
S Tier: Powerhouse Mains and Top Supports
Hu Tao is still elite. The Vape combo with Xingqiu/Yelan/Furina remains one of the highest-damage rotations in the game, and her phase-skipping speed is unmatched. C1 makes her even nastier.
Raiden Shogun got a second wind thanks to Hyperbloom and Aggravate teams getting strong artifact sets. Her energy battery role is mandatory in burst-hungry comps and her own damage is still respectable.
Nahida is the Dendro queen for any reaction team. Hyperbloom, Quicken, Burgeon, Spread — she enables all of them at C0 and her on-field flex is huge. Mandatory pull for new accounts.
Kazuha still holds the crown for VV-shred Anemo support, just barely. Citlali eats his lunch in some teams, but Kazuha's grouping plus elemental damage buff plus Sucrose-tier swirl is still S-tier infrastructure.
Yelan is Xingqiu's premium upgrade. Off-field Hydro, ramping damage buff, high personal damage. She slots into nearly every Hydro/Pyro vape team. Pull her for any non-Furina vape comp.
Xianyun is the only reason the entire Pyro plunge meta exists. C0 Xianyun + Xilonen + Bennett + carry plunger is one of the strongest archetypes in the game.
Skirk is the new Cryo carrier that fits perfectly into Citlali freeze teams. Her on-field damage and quick swap potential give freeze comps the carry they've been missing since Ayaka launch.
A Tier: Strong, Reliable, Slightly Conditional
These characters carry teams but require the right team comp or constellations to truly shine.
Alhaitham is still the strongest Quicken carrier. His on-field damage, Spread reactions, and self-sustain shielding make him an Abyss veteran. Citlali doesn't help him, but Nahida + Yae Miko still does work.
Wriothesley is the most underrated 5-star Hydro main DPS. His Melt setup with Citlali is genuinely top-tier, his self-heal is solid, and he punches way above what most tier lists give him.
Navia is the Geo nuker that proved Geo can do damage. With Xilonen and Furina, Navia melts bosses. Her counter mechanic feels great, even if her teams are slightly limited.
Chiori is the Geo support of choice for Navia and Arlecchino teams. She extends construct-based damage windows and gives Geo Resonance a reason to exist.
Kinich is a niche but powerful pick. His ranged Dendro/grappler gameplay shines in Hyperbloom variants, and his Nightsoul synergy makes him strong in Natlan teams.
Mualani got a quiet meta resurgence with the right Furina + Xilonen + Bennett comp. Her shark-surfing burst rotations are nasty in vape teams.
Bennett is the eternal A-tier 4-star MVP. He's basically Furina-lite for any non-Furina team and remains essential for half the rosters in the game.
Xingqiu / Xiangling are still the best 4-star DPS enablers. National team (Xiangling + Xingqiu + Bennett + Sucrose/Kazuha) is still a top-five team in the entire game and uses zero 5-stars.
Yae Miko is the off-field electro queen for Hyperbloom and Aggravate teams. Slightly outclassed by Raiden in pure energy economy but harder hitting personally.

F2P-Friendly Best Picks
If you're not whaling, the cleanest investments right now are:
- Bennett (4-star) — strongest support in the game, period
- Xingqiu (4-star) — Hydro engine for vape teams
- Xiangling (4-star) — Pyro damage that scales forever
- Sucrose (4-star) — Kazuha but free
- Fischl (4-star) — Electro reaction backbone
- Furina (5-star) — when she reruns, save everything you've got
A National team built with Bennett/Xingqiu/Xiangling/Sucrose still clears the entire abyss, and none of those require a single limited banner pull. Genshin is a generous gacha for builders.
